Course Structure:

Diploma Module 1 delves into essential areas crucial for effective social work and community development, offering a comprehensive curriculum that empowers students to make a meaningful impact. Key areas of study include:

  • Community Development: Understanding the principles and practices of community development to address diverse community needs.

  • Social Work Theory, Methods, and Practices: Equipping students with the theoretical foundations and practical methods essential for effective social work.

  • Community-Based Organizations (CBO): Exploring the role and functions of CBOs in driving community development initiatives.

  • Capacity Building and Empowerment: Developing skills in capacity-building strategies to empower individuals and communities.

  • Development Economics: Gaining insights into the economic factors influencing community development and sustainable practices.

  • Entrepreneurship: Fostering an entrepreneurial mindset to enhance sustainable solutions for community challenges.

  • ICT (Information and Communication Technology): Leveraging technology for efficient communication and data management in community projects.

  • Communication Skills: Enhancing verbal and written communication skills vital for effective interaction within communities.
